#f72113 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f72113 is composed of 96.9% red, 12.9%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.6% magenta, 92.3%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 3.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 52.2%. #f72113 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4226 with #ef0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

#f72113 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f72113 has RGB values of R:247, G:33, B:19 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.92,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16195859.

Shades and Tints of #f72113
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0100 is the darkest color, while #fff7f7 is the lightest one.
